
WWE Hall of Famer “The Million Dollar Man” Ted DiBiase recently appeared on an episode of his podcast, “Everybody’s Got a Pod.” During this episode, he discussed various topics, including the WWE Brawl for All tournament.
DiBiase said, “Horrible [business]. I don’t know whose idea that ever was, but it’s a bad one… Well, I don’t have much respect for that asshole [Vince Russo coming up with the idea], either. And you know, it may — I don’t know. Maybe I’m being too harsh, but…”
On being paired with “Dr. Death” Steve Williams:
“Well again, and in Mid-South the reason that Doc and I, we gelled so well together and did that. And Bill [Watts] — it sounds like I’m tooting my own horn. But Bill put him with me, because I could help him [on the mic].”
